Paperback. Condizione: New. Print on Demand. This book delves into the study of integration, a fundamental operation in calculus that involves finding the area under the curve of a function. The author meticulously guides the reader through various integration techniques, such as the method of substitution, integration by parts, and integration of rational functions. The book's systematic approach and clear explanations make it an accessible resource for students and practitioners alike. The author begins by introducing the concept of integration and its geometric interpretation. They then explore different types of functions, including rational, algebraic, and transcendental functions, and demonstrate how to integrate each type using appropriate techniques. The book also covers advanced topics such as integration by series expansion and the use of integration to solve differential equations. Through numerous examples and exercises, the author provides a thorough understanding of integration and its applications in various fields. This book serves as a comprehensive guide for anyone seeking to master the art of integration and delve into the fascinating world of calculus.
